Introduction to Funes el memorioso

The short story Funes el memorioso, written by Jorge Luis Borges, is a seminal work of magical realism that delves into the complexities of human cognition and the consequences of possessing an infallible memory. The narrative follows the life of Ireneo Funes, a man who, after a physical accident, discovers that he has developed an extraordinary ability to remember every detail of his life. However, this newfound power soon becomes a curse, as Funes struggles to cope with the overwhelming amount of sensory data that floods his mind.

Deconstructing the human necessity for forgetting

The concept of forgetting is a central theme in Funes the Memorious, as Borges argues that the ability to discard sensory data is essential for abstract thought and generalization. The story suggests that a mind that is incapable of forgetting is doomed to become mired in the minutiae of detail, unable to distinguish between the significant and the insignificant. This idea is reinforced by Funes' failed attempt to construct an infinite linguistic system, where every single sensory detail possesses its own unique name. The resulting mental stagnation that Funes experiences serves as a powerful illustration of the importance of forgetting in the process of learning and understanding.
